The emergency severity index esi is a fivelevel emergency department ed triage algorithm that provides clinically relevant stratification of patients into five groups from 1 most urgent to 5 least urgent on the basis of acuity and resource needs. A level i trauma center provides all services surgery, radiology, neurology, orthopedics, medical, renal, gu, pulmonology, cardiac and others 24 hours per day, 7 days per week.
